Job Description

This position is based in Cambridge, Massachusetts or San Francisco, Califonia. Remote work from certain states may be permitted in accordance with Astellas’ Responsible Flexibility Guidelines. Candidates interested in remote work are encouraged to apply.

Purpose and Scope:

The Modality Intelligence Lead is a scientific subject matter expert within the Oncology Research Intelligence group, specializing in the strategic analysis of emerging therapeutic modalities such as next gen ADCs, engineered biologics, or small molecules. Reporting to the Head of CI&RPM, this role provides deep, cross-oncology research portfolio insights on modality trends, competitor activities, platform technologies, and translational relevance to inform Oncology Research strategy. In addition to ongoing landscape monitoring and intelligence synthesis, the Modality Intelligence Lead proactively identifies high-potential external opportunities and leads the development of evaluation proposals for internal consideration. By collaborating closely with External Innovation Partners, Oncology Research Leadership, relevant PF (ie. PF-IO and PF-TPD) and Business Development, the role ensures timely, well-informed assessments that support strategic research alignment and external innovation prioritization.

Essential Job Responsibilities:

Modality Landscape Monitoring & Strategic Foresight:

  • Continuously monitor scientific, clinical, and technological advances across prioritized therapeutic modalities.
  • Identify emerging trends, breakthroughs, and risks with implications for Astellas' oncology research strategy and modality capabilities.
  • Develop structured landscape assessments and foresight reports highlighting implications for internal pipeline differentiation and innovation gaps.

External Opportunity Assessment & Strategic Framing:

  • Collaborate with External Innovation Partners and Business Development to assess novel platforms, technologies, and innovation opportunities aligned with prioritized therapeutic modalities and the overarching Oncology Research Strategy.
  • Support nonclinical-stage opportunity assessments by providing strategic modality insights, and lead the development of internal opportunity briefs and evaluation proposals for potential collaborations, partnerships, or in-licensing opportunities.

Collaboration & Influence:

  • Act as a trusted advisor to CI&RPM and other sub-function units in Oncology Research, and other scientific stakeholders on modality trends and strategic implications.
  • Partner with Innovation Intelligence analysts and Research Strategy Leads to ensure data-driven modality insights inform broader Oncology Research Strategy development.
  • Contribute to the enhancement of intelligence infrastructure (e.g., databases, dashboards, horizon scanning tools) with a modality focus.

Qualifications:

Required

  • Advanced degree (PhD, MD, MBA, or equivalent) in life sciences, pharmacology, medicinal chemistry, bioengineering or related field.
  • Minimum 8 years of experience in pharmaceutical R&D, external innovation, academic collaboration, or scientific partnering.
  • Deep technical understanding of one or more modality platforms (e.g., engineered biologics, engineered small molecules, next generation ADCs).
  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to synthesize complex datasets and scientific trends into actionable strategy.
  • Proven experience influencing research or portfolio decisions through strategic insights.
  • Familiarity with the external innovation ecosystem including biotech start-ups, platform companies, and academic research.
  • Experience working closely with Research Leadership and Business Development on strategic evaluations.
  • High digital literacy and familiarity with CI or analytics tools/platforms.
  • Effective communication skills, with ability to convey scientific and strategic ideas to both technical and executive audiences.

Salary Range

$175K – $240K (NOTE: Final salary could be more or less, based on experience)
